Australian journalist apologises for being drunk during Olympic broadcast

An Australian journalist apologized this Thursday (19) after appearing on a broadcast of the Milan-Cortina Winter Olympic Games under the influence of alcohol, making slurred comments in a segment that went viral on social media.

Danika Mason (31 years old), from Channel Nine, admitted that she had “had a glass” before her appearance on the broadcast on Wednesday, in the Italian Alps. Her disconnected and rambling participation included comments ranging from the price of coffee in Italy to iguanas in the United States, leaving her colleagues in the studio perplexed. One of her colleagues tried to help by saying it was difficult to speak in such low temperatures.
“I want to apologize. I also wanted to thank everyone who reached out to me. I’m a little embarrassed. I completely misjudged the situation,” she admitted. “I shouldn’t have had a glass, especially under these conditions: it’s cold, we’re at altitude, and not having had dinner certainly didn’t help,” she explained. “But I take full responsibility,” she added.
Karl Stefanovic, a renowned presenter in Australia, responded: “Don’t worry. Let’s move on. You’re a legend.”
